Solution
You're explicitly returning an object from the `foo` function. That object is not an instance of `foo`. Hence `bar` is not an instance of `foo`. This is how I would rewrite your code:
var foo = fooFactory();
var bar = new foo;
console.log("is " + bar.getName() + " instance of foo: " +
bar instanceof factory.foo);
function fooFactory() {
return function () {
var name = "foo object";
this.getName = function () {
return name;
};
};
}
The reason I would write it like this is as follows:
- A factory function should not be called with `new`. Only constructor functions should be called with `new`. Furthermore even if you do call `fooFactory` with `new` it would make absolutely no difference as you're explicitly returning an object literal anyway. In fact it would be slower.
- Instead of returning an object with the constructor function and another function which instantiates the constructor wouldn't it be better to simply return the newly created constructor itself? Since your factory is named `fooFactory` I would assume that it returns `foo` and not an object which has a `foo` property.
- If you're going to create a function and use it as a constructor then don't explicitly return an object from it. When you call a function using `new` JavaScript automatically creates a new instance of the `prototype` of that function and binds it to `this` inside the function. As long as you don't explicitly return an object from the constructor function `this` is returned automatically.

Problem
could anyone explain this behaviour to me, please? ``` 'use strict' var fooFactory = function() { function foo() { var name = "foo object"; function getName() { return name; } return { getName: getName } } function getFoo() { return new foo; } return { getFoo: getFoo, foo: foo } }; var factory = new fooFactory(); var bar = factory.getFoo(); console.log("is " + bar.getName() + " instance of foo: " + (bar instanceof factory.foo)); // outputs "is foo object instance of foo: false" ``` i don't understand, why the foo object is no instance of the foo constructor i declare inside the fooFactory.
